Full Plate Farm

Full Plate Farm is a diversified fruit and vegetable farm, which was founded on family owned land in 2014 by Laura Brosius. Before setting out to farm on her own Laura spent three years working for Rosie Creek Farm near Fairbanks, AK. Joseph Franich, a fourth generation farmer, joined Full Plate Farm in it's first season. After a successful first season Laura and Joe purchased 20 acres of their own and moved their operation to its current location near Skandia, MI.

Full Plate Farm does not use any chemical fertilizers or synthetic chemicals, and is committed to providing the local community with fresh fruits and vegetables of the highest quality. Full Plate farm buys organic seeds when available, and chooses varieties based on flavor first.
